android - 无法解析符号 CreateTodoInput

标签 android aws-amplify

为了使用 AWS Amplify CLI 构建 Android 应用程序,我遵循了以下步骤:

https://aws-amplify.github.io/docs/android/start?ref=amplify-android-btn

但是,我一定遗漏了一些东西。

Generated GraphQL operations successfully and saved at app\src\main\graphql\com\amazonaws\amplify\generated\graphql     
√ All resources are updated in the cloud

执行第 5 步:集成到您的应用后,我得到:

cannot resolve symbol CreateTodoInput 

找不到这些类:CreateTodoInput、CreateTodoMutation。请帮忙。

最佳答案

刷新 gradle 并将版本从 9 更新到 10 似乎可以解决问题:

implementation 'com.amazonaws:aws-android-sdk-core:2.10.0'

关于android - 无法解析符号 CreateTodoInput,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/54116742/

相关文章:

Android 4.0+ 平板关键字?

reactjs - AWS 放大数据存储不会与服务器同步

amazon-web-services - 与 CodePipeline 相比,使用 AWS Amplify 托管 SPA 有什么缺点吗?

node.js - 放大 cli : npm ERR! 超出最大调用堆栈大小

amazon-web-services - AWS Cognito + aws-amplify : session state always keep user logged in?

javascript - REST - 如何限制未授权客户端软件的访问

android - 如何避免每次运行 Espresso 时出现 'Gradle build'

android - 在 ubuntu 机器上为 nativescript 配置 android sdk 的问题

android - 过滤ListView后无法获取项目的实际位置

javascript - 如何使用 AWS Cognito 中的现有用户池生成 aws-exports.js?